Transaction e670968c96cc46acc2519ff20fc6661dd42a9a5afc8617027636e1d4431e696f

1 Input
1 Outputs
  • e670968c96cc46acc2519ff20fc6661dd42a9a5afc8617027636e1d4431e696f:0
  • value  143854571
    address  bc1qusv5r2u6d4ae8wv3u3kh4gvxaaax5t35567lrp